Dynamics of Lunar Excursion Module following initial landing impact are examined; effects of assumed lunar surface model and important design features of alightment system are described; stability and energy absorption boundaries are established, and comparison is made between predicted boundaries and those obtained from test of 1/6-scale drop test model.
